© iinspiration/Shutterstock.com

在網頁構建和設計方面,層疊樣式表 (CSS) 和超文本標記語言 (HTML) 對於確保您創建有吸引力的用戶界面至關重要友好的頁面。 CSS 和 HTML 是基本的編程語言,它們在 Web 應用程序和網站的開發中協同工作,但具有不同的作用。

當然,您可以僅使用 HTML 來創建您的網站並使其正常運行,但它將是一個充滿雜亂無章的文本的博客,難以閱讀。這就是為什麼您需要使用 CSS 來修飾您的網站,使其呈現給用戶。因此,最好了解這兩種編程語言才能創建成功的網頁。

隨著牢記這一點,讓我們探討 CSS 和 HTML 之間的區別以及它們在 Web 開發中各自的角色,以便您知道何時使用哪個!

CSS 與 HTML:並排比較

CSSHTML 是什麼?用於設計和样式化網頁以使其呈現給讀者的樣式表語言它是一種用於創建 Web 應用程序和網站的標記語言代表…級聯樣式表超文本標記語言由萬維網聯盟 (W3C) 開發的 Web 超文本應用技術工作組 (WHATWG) )發布年份 19961993Popular PlatformsWordPress, Wix, Squarespace, Shopify, and BootstrapWordPress, Wix, Squarespace, Shopify, and BootstrapLatest VersionCSS3HTML5Main FunctionUsed to describe the presentation of web pagesCreating web applications and website

CSS vs. HTML: What’s the區別?

這兩種語言是必不可少的,構成了 Web 開發的支柱。現在,讓我們來看看 CSS 和 HTML 有何不同。

功能

HTML 和 CSS 在網站建設過程中具有不同的功能。 CSS 完成了 HTML 的工作,這意味著在通過 HTML 創建網站後,您可以使用 CSS 設計背景顏色、特定字體大小等。

HTML 在幫助您創建交互式網頁方面扮演著許多角色。 HMTL 的基本功能之一是文本格式化,它允許您以各種方式格式化文本,例如粗體、斜體、下劃線、突出顯示和不同的字體。您可以通過更改格式將重點與整個文本區分開來。除了文本格式之外,HTML 還允許您在網頁中包含超鏈接,這很重要,因為它們可以將用戶引導至其他網站以供參考或進一步閱讀。您可以使用文本、圖像或按鈕創建鏈接,從而可以輕鬆地將它們包含在 Web 開發的任何階段。長文本可能會讓人厭煩,因此 HTML 允許 Web 開發人員在網站上創建列表和繪製表格。這些功能使讀者可以輕鬆瀏覽博客並發現重要信息。

網絡上的大多數內容都包含圖像和視頻,以使用戶更深入地了解主題。得益於 HTML,Web 開發人員可以有效地在博客中包含圖像和多媒體,例如動畫、視頻和音頻。此外,您還可以在您的網站上包含關鍵字、標題和描述等元數據。元數據對於您在 Google 上獲得更高排名至關重要。

如果您經營商業博客,您就會知道以客戶為中心的信息有多麼重要。 HTML 有一種有效的方法,您可以通過這種方法直接在您的網頁上包含一個客戶表單,而不是包含一個鏈接。因此,用戶可以快速填寫他們的信息。您可以按照自己喜歡的方式設計表單,從而可以為您的網站創建獨一無二的表單。

CSS 的核心作用是以不同方式設計您的網頁樣式,例如修改顏色、設計最佳佈局和選擇正確的字體。 CSS 提供了多種指定網站顏色的方法,包括顏色關鍵字、RGB 顏色值、RGBA 顏色值、HSL、HSLA 和十六進制。所有這些功能都可以讓您嘗試各種顏色並找到最適合您網站的顏色。除了為您的網站選擇正確的顏色外,您還可以根據您的內容設計獨特的佈局。您可以構建頁眉、菜單、內容和頁腳,使讀者可以輕鬆瀏覽您的網站並獲取必要的信息,例如您的聯繫方式和地址。

您還可以使用 CSS 樣式表執行計算。作為開發者,可以使用CSS計算來完成長度、百分比、時間、數字、整數頻率等功能。此功能很有用,因為它使您的網站能夠根據網站訪問者的屏幕大小調整大小。這樣,您就不必編寫多個 CSS 規則來適應不同的屏幕尺寸。作為開發人員,您了解編寫導致同一命令的多個屬性是多麼煩人。這就是開發 CSS 自定義屬性或 CSS 變量以幫助您開發可在網站特定位置重複使用的值的原因。因此,如果您有一個複雜的網站,CSS 變量可以讓您根據自己的喜好創建一個單一的值,以便在頁面的不同階段使用。

語法

通常,兩者腳本語言具有簡單的語法規則,甚至適合創建第一個博客的新手。 HTML 是最常用的標記語言之一,因為它需要基本的編程知識才能開發出引人注目的網站。它使用包含在尖括號中的標籤,例如.

根據您的喜好,您可以使用此 HTML 語法構建您的網站。例如,您可以通過編寫

CSS 與 HTML:有什麼區別,哪個更好? FAQs(常見問題)

什麼是CSS?

CSS全稱Cascading Style Sheets,是一種樣式表語言,用來描述呈現方式用 HTML、XML 等標記語言編寫的文檔。

簡單來說,CSS 用於設置網頁視覺外觀的樣式和格式,包括佈局、顏色、字體和其他設計元素.通過將表示與內容分離,CSS 使 Web 開發人員能夠創建一致且有吸引力的網頁,這些網頁更易於維護和更新。

什麼是 HTML?

HTML 代表超文本標記語言,它是一種用於在 Web 上創建和構建內容的標記語言。 HTML 是用於構建網頁的標準語言,是互聯網上每個網頁的支柱。它允許 Web 開發人員通過添加標題、段落、鏈接、圖像和其他內容元素來創建結構化文檔。

aHTML 使用標籤來定義不同類型的內容及其用途,並且這些標籤可以組合與 CSS 和 JavaScript 等其他技術一起創建動態和交互式網頁。

HTML 和 CSS 哪個更強大?

HTML 和 CSS 服務不同目的並具有不同級別的“權力”。 HTML 提供網頁的結構和內容,而 CSS 用於設置內容的樣式和格式。因此,這兩種語言對於 Web 開發同樣重要和必要。 HTML 定義了頁面的結構和內容,而 CSS 提供了設計和佈局,這使得頁面更易於閱讀和導航。總之,這兩種語言都不比另一種更強大,並且兩者都是創建有效且引人入勝的網頁所必需的。

我可以在沒有 CSS 的情況下使用 HTML 嗎?

是的,您可以使用不帶 CSS 的 HTML。 HTML 提供網頁的結構和內容,CSS 用於設置內容的樣式和格式。如果您不使用 CSS,您的網頁將以原始形式顯示內容,沒有任何樣式或格式。但是,建議使用 CSS 來創建具有視覺吸引力和吸引力的網頁。

CSS 比 HTML 更容易學習嗎?

這是主觀的,取決於個人的學習方式和背景。有些人可能會發現 CSS 更容易學習,因為它專注於設計和样式,而其他人可能會發現 HTML 更容易學習,因為它更直接、更有邏輯性。一般來說,學習 HTML 和 CSS 的基礎知識對於 Web 開發來說都是必要的,而且它們都比較容易通過練習和耐心掌握。

HTML 和 CSS 是同一種語言嗎?

在大多數情況下,HTML 和 CSS 在 Web 構建和設計中被包裝在一起,使大多數人認為這兩種編程語言是相似的。然而,事實並非如此,因為 HTML 是一種標記語言,而 CSS 是一種樣式表語言。這意味著 HTML 基本上用於創建網頁,而 CSS 專門用於描述網頁的呈現。

By Maxwell Gaven

我在 IT 行業工作了 7 年。 觀察 IT 行業的不斷變化很有趣。 IT 是我的工作、愛好和生活。